So sitting here thinking, has anyone ever tried controlling 120v powerheads with a dimmer switch? As long as you were withing the wattage range of the switch would it work to control the speed of the powerheads?
 
So sitting here thinking, has anyone ever tried controlling 120v powerheads with a dimmer switch? As long as you were withing the wattage range of the switch would it work to control the speed of the powerheads?
Electronic dimmers use phase controlled switching which will not work with AC electric motors.
 
Ahhh, I see. Don't know electronics all that well. Is there any way to control standard 120v wavermakers/powerheads?
Not easily :-). There are speed controllers available for drills and the like but I don't know how well they would work, if at all.

If you really need speed control a low voltage dc pump is the go.
